But yeah, D1 Dockers are only in slim in seat and thigh, after that it's straight leg and frankly I do not find them very flattering. Starts to get into suburban dad territory.

I am very happy with my waders, and whoever is saying are TTS are crazy, I wear 30 in levis 501 and i have to wear mine in 32. I guess whoever said they fit like 511 or 514 is kinda accurate.

Also, I cannot emphasize how great these are for shorter dudes > 5'8. I don't know how anyone taller than that can really rock these, unless they want to wear them as ridiculous high waters.

Originally Posted by juliank
I am very happy with my waders, and whoever is saying are TTS are crazy, I wear 30 in levis 501 and i have to wear mine in 32.

Waders are about true to size in the waist but cut very slim. So a 30 will measure about 30". Jeans are usually marked 2" or so smaller than they are... I would not say 501s run TTS, at least not if you want them to fit well.
